  • Patent number: 11314629
    Abstract: Systems and methods for remote mobile development and test feedback are disclosed. According to one embodiment, in an electronic device testing apparatus comprising at least one computer processor, a method for remote mobile development and test feedback may include: (1) receiving a test request comprising one or more tests to conduct on at least one electronic device in a device farm; (2) parsing the one or more test requests to identify the features to be tested; (3) identifying one or more test scripts that encompasses the features to be tested; (4) identifying a required software configuration on the at least one electronic device to conduct the one or more test; (5) installing the required software configuration on the at least one electronic device; (6) executing the test features; and (7) storing results of the test features.

  • Patent number: 11288177
    Abstract: Systems and methods for mobile application accessibility testing are disclosed. According to one embodiment, in a test bench comprising at least one computer processor, a method for mobile application accessibility testing may include: (1) identifying an accessibility checkpoint for testing; (2) generating a test command for the accessibility checkpoint; (3) communicating the test command to a mobile electronic device, the mobile electronic device having a mobile application to be tested, an instrument application, and probe application in a memory thereof; (4) executing the test command on the mobile application to be tested using the instrument application; and (5) collecting results of the execution using the probe application.
